Our client, a leading Scottish law firm, is currently recruiting an experienced English-qualified Private Client Solicitor to join its busy practice in Edinburgh. The department represents several large cross-border families, and as a firm, it has multiple English-qualified lawyers who are able to provide expertise on various English law matters, including English property work.

The role will involve handling complex trust and tax matters, offering an exciting opportunity to work with high-net-worth individuals and families. The ideal candidate should have a minimum of 3 years’ PQE with a strong background in private client work, particularly expertise in trusts, estates, and tax planning.

You will be expected to provide expert advice on complex legal issues while managing a varied caseload with a high level of responsibility and autonomy. This is a fantastic opportunity to work in a collaborative and supportive environment, with the chance to develop your career in a highly regarded firm.
